Wed, 29 Sep 2010Welcome to CAR Magazine's news aggregator as we round up the daily stories in the auto industry. Top tip: news summaries are added from the top hour-by-hour Wednesday 29 September 2010• Porsche today posted record turnover, off the back of rising sales. It announced an 18% leap in annual turnover to €7.8 billion while sales rose 9% to 81,500 vehicles, up from 75,238 the previous year.
Mitsubishi PX-MiEV Concept at Tokyo
Thu, 01 Oct 2009The Mitsubishi PX-MiEV Concept - a hybrid crossover The ‘PX’ bit of the name is Mitsubishi’s code for Plug-in Hybrid Crossover (saves a bit of room on the boot lid), so the PX-MiEV gets a 1.6 litre 4-pot to drive the front wheels together with an electric motor. An additional electric motor is used to power the rear wheels when circumstances dictate. The PX-MiEV can also run for up to 30 miles in EV mode, after which it turns in to a hybrid to drive and recharge the batteries.
